Wildlife

Australia is home to many famous animals; none of which you’ll find anywhere else on the planet, except here. Many unique animals have evolved and adapted to the unusual landscape down here. One thing they all have in common is that they are beloved the world around. From bouncy kangaroos, to cuddly koalas, to dashing dingoes, and everything in between.
